The Becker boys cross country team hosted their annual Becker invitational at Pebble Creek Golf Course Thurs., Sept. 25.
Alex Swanson — with a time of 16:29.8 — became the first Bulldog varsity champion of the invitational since Tyson Ricker in 2022.
Tanner Felton (16:50) came in sixth. Parker Spindler (16:57) came in seventh and Evan Hubbard (17:21) came in eighth. The Bulldogs won the meet with a total of 43 points.
Lions Meet
Next, they traveled to the Arrowwood Resort in Alexandria for the 52nd Annual Lion’s Meet of Champions.
The boys placed fifth with their highest ever finish at the event.
Tanner Felton (16:40) placed 12th with Alex Swanson (16:41) a second behind. Evan Hubbard (17:24) was next with Parker Spindler (17:37) right behind. Next up was Brandt Hemmelgarn (18:19) and Holden Hubbard (18:31).
“We are continuing to improve in our racing strategies and plans as we progress in the season and as we keep ‘Working to Thrive in ‘25’,” said Head Coach Dustin Weege.
